Fireside Mystery Theatre - 50.3 She's a Killer Queen: "La Maupin: Mistress of the Sword"

50.3 She's a Killer Queen: "La Maupin: Mistress of the Sword"

04/12/20 • 42 min

4 Listeners

Fireside Mystery Theatre
Join us in the court of the Sun King where a young lad awaits punishment for a string of dastardly deeds. But GASP! This cunning swordsmith is no lad at all! What will befall our curious hero?
"La Maupin: Mistress of the Sword" is the third installment from our first ever true-crime series. She's a Killer Queen was recorded live in NYC on 2/23/20.
